People also ask, what are the 3 isomers of c5h12?

Hence the possible isomers are: n-Pentane (Maximizing the number of carbon atoms in the main chain) Isopentane or 2-methylbutane (Shortening the main chain to four C-atoms and looking for positions to place one methyl group) Neopentane or 2,2-dimethylpropane (Main chain has three carbons in this case)

Is pentane miscible in water?

If they do not share a similar polarity, the substance will not be very soluble in that solvent. The short answer is no. The longer answer is that you can only dissolve about 40 mg of pentane in one Liter of water at 20 °C. Water is very polar and pentane is non-polar, hence the poor solubility.

How many isomers of hexane are there?

"The five isomers of hexane are: hexane, 2-methylpentane, 3-methylpentane, 2,2-dimethylbutane, and 2,3-dimethylbutane. They are constitutional isomers because they each contain exactly the same number and type of atoms, in this case, six carbons and 14 hydrogens and no other atoms.

What are the isomers of c4h10?

Butane, or C4H10 , has two structural (also called constitutional) isomers called normal butane, or unbranched butane, and isobutane, or i-butane. According to IUPAC nomenclature, these isomers are called simply butane and 2-methylpropane.

How many structural isomers can you draw for propane?

Propane (C3H8) has no isomers. There is only one possible structure for propane: Propane is a molecule that contains three carbon atoms. The three carbons bond together through single bonds.

Which carbon chains are isomers?

In chain isomerism, or skeletal isomerism, components of the (usually carbon) skeleton are distinctly re-ordered to create different structures. Pentane exists as three isomers: n-pentane (often called simply "pentane"), isopentane (2-methylbutane) and neopentane (dimethylpropane).

How do you determine isomers?

Constitutional isomers are compounds that have the same molecular formula and different connectivity. To determine whether two molecules are constitutional isomers, just count the number of each atom in both molecules and see how the atoms are arranged.
